Comments about Chai Tea flavor
The dominant flavor of the Chai Tea bars is Cardamom. Although it contains tea, ginger, cinnamon, cloves, etc., they have not really balanced the flavors, and you will likely notice only the cardamom flavor. If you're thinking this bar will taste like tea, forget it. Emphasis strongly on the word Chai, not Tea. (Chai tea is flavored with cardamom and other spices.) If you don't know what cardamom tastes like, it's one of the staple spices of Indian cooking, comes in pods with small black seeds (which, by the way, are great to drop in a cup of coffee...) I'd advise you to buy a bar somewhere and try it, before you buy a box; some will truly love its exotic, spicy flavor; others may despise it.
